Audi does have "Audi connect" which takes a full size sim card in the dash and then gives you a number of online features including:
Weather
Traffic
Fuel prices
City events
Parking info

And a few others I cant remember. I find the system pretty good and fairly intuitive to use. You can also set up an online Audi account, find your destination on your computer and then send it to your car from the comfort of your own home. When you get to your car it is there and ready to navigate to. (There is also an iPhone App for this). There is no concierge service unfortunately, but with the touch pad (for easy inputting of data) it is easy enough to search for what you want by yourself.

The system also has Google earth imagery for the satnav which is pretty good if not completely unnecessary. Hopefully that sort of helps?
